Types Of Eye Surgical Procedure: Exploring The Various Treatments Available
Eye surgical treatment is a treatment that can significantly enhance a person's vision, however it is necessary to comprehend the different types of eye surgery offered before making a decision. There are different treatments that can help with nearsightedness, farsightedness as well as astigmatism, in addition to even more complex problems. In this post, we'll check out the various types of eye surgical treatment and also what you require to know prior to going under the knife.
One of the most common sort of refractive eye surgical procedure is laser-assisted sitting keratomileusis (LASIK). Throughout https://postheaven.net/jenny1009dennis/how-to-reduce-the-expense-of-lasik-surgical-treatment , an eye doctor improves the cornea using a laser to improve vision. Other treatments consist of photorefractive keratectomy (PRK), which entails getting rid of part of the surface layer of the cornea; implantable contact lenses (ICLs), which replace the existing lens with a synthetic one; as well as conductive keratoplasty (CK), which makes use of radio waves to shrink collagen fibers in order to improve the cornea. Each treatment has its very own collection of threats and benefits that must be thought about when deciding which sort of eye surgical procedure is best for you.
Prior to going through any kind of sort of eye surgical procedure, it is necessary to consult with your medical professional about your case history and any type of prospective threats entailed. Furthermore, make sure you have sensible expectations about what results you can anticipate from the treatment - it might not be able to deal with every issue or offer perfect vision later on. Ultimately, understanding your options ahead of time will assist guarantee that you obtain the very best feasible result from your eye surgical treatment experience.
